gpt4 book ai didi

php - 在 Ubuntu 13.10 中将 php5 降级到 5.4.9-4ubuntu2.2

转载 作者:太空宇宙 更新时间:2023-11-03 16:59:39 26 4
gpt4 key购买 nike

我最近更新到 Ubuntu 13.10,但我遇到了 PHP 的版本控制问题。

我有一个客户端使用旧版本的 php5,其中可以使用它而不会出现弃用错误的最新版本是 5.4.9-4ubuntu2.2。 Ubuntu 13.10 附带 5.5.3-1ubuntu2

我想知道是否有办法让 5.4.9-4ubuntu2.2 在 13.10 上安装而不需要编译源包。我认为 apt-get 必须有一个命令行来安装旧版本,我只是不知道。

我试过 sudo apt-get install php5=5.4.9-4ubuntu2.2 但没有成功。

非常感谢任何帮助。

最佳答案

我遇到了同样的问题,并找到了以下解决方案。我很快就会对其进行测试,并将返回结果,但它看起来很可靠。

# upgrade system, so you can add to ignore all updates later
sudo apt-get update
sudo apt-get upgrade

# remove your php, apache, etc
sudo apt-get purge apache2 php5 libapache2-mod-php5 # add here your server packages

# change repositories to raring (with backup)
sudo sed -i.bak "s/saucy/raring/g" /etc/apt/sources.list

# update and install server packages
sudo apt-get update
sudo apt-get install apache2 php5 libapache2-mod-php5 phpmyadmin

# change repositories back to saucy
sudo sed -i "s/raring/saucy/g" /etc/apt/sources.list

# ignore all current upgrades (package hold)
dpkg --get-selections | egrep '^(apache|php)' | sed 's/install/hold/g' | sudo dpkg --set-selections

关于php - 在 Ubuntu 13.10 中将 php5 降级到 5.4.9-4ubuntu2.2,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19733422/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com